Job Title: Customer Care Agent

Location: Manchester Airport

Shifts: 4 on 4 off roster pattern, 20 hours per week, 5 hours 45 minutes per shift

Pay rate: £12.08 per hour

Purpose:

We are looking for 2 X Cleaners to carry out cleaning and deep cleans when necessary, of the ABM crew rooms and communal areas.

Furthermore, the successful applicant will be expected to carry out the role of a Customer Care Agent (CCA) within our PRM contract, this will be dependent on operational demand. The purpose of the CCA role is to assist passengers requiring special assistance throughout their airport journey

Key Responsibilities:

Cleaning:

· To carry out cleaning duties and responsibilities to a high standard as delegated by the Management Team

· To adhere to cleaning protocol and procedures

· Adherence to the health and safety regulations

PRM:

· Collect passengers from their arrival point at the airport to escort them through security, passport control and onwards to their boarding gate.

· Ensure wheelchairs are replenished and well distributed throughout the terminals and storage points.

· Collect arriving passengers from the aircraft, take them through immigration, passport control and onwards to the baggage hall to identify their baggage. Assist the passengers through HM customs into the arrivals hall and with any onwards travel needs.

· Greet passengers, always ask what assistance is required, explain the process to the passenger and prepare them for airport procedures.

· Assist passengers that are transferring flights

· Communicate to the control and supervisor team recording any additional passengers.

· During delays or disruption liaise with the control and supervisor team along with airline and handling agents to ensure that passengers are kept up to date.

· Use equipment safely and professionally.

· Provide manual lifting assistance as required.

· Record progress of the passenger using the Personal Digital Assistant issued.

· Be responsible for all Company equipment issued to you on a daily basis

· Complete an incident/Accident Report for any issue you may encounter, including any near miss events (recording any injuries as a result of an accident to yourself or customers).

· Provide legendary service to all passengers

· Wear uniform correctly

Carry out any reasonable task requested. This description is an outline of the role, and it is expected that key task will vary with the demand of our client and operation base.

Requirements:

· Previous work experience as a cleaner an advantage

· Knowledge of cleaning chemicals and supplies

· Understanding Health and Safety regulations

· Used to working as part of a team

· Works well under pressure

· Due to the hours of working, all applicants must be over 18 years of age.

· All applicants must have the right to work in the UK with documentation to support this. Must undertake a CTC (Counter Terrorist Check) and CRC (Criminal Record Check) also provide us with 5-year checkable referencing history

· Carry out any reasonable task requested

Please note that any applicant that has spent more than 6 months in any country other than the UK in the last 5 years; will need a police clearance from all countries that this would apply to.

The police clearance will need to cover the full date range the applicant was in the specific country, furthermore, the police clearance needs to be obtained before the applicant attending any interview with ABM.
